Workers' Compensation

Workers compensation laws in a number of states permit people who have been who are diagnosed with asbestos-related diseases to receive a predetermined amount of compensation. This set amount could be used to pay medical expenses, a portion of lost wages and other financial losses that result from the disease.

Trust Funds

All asbestos victims are entitled to full compensation for their losses, which includes medical expenses, lost wages, and suffering. Compensation from asbestos trust funds can help them pay for these costs. Asbestos Trust funds are money pools set aside by manufacturers of asbestos-containing products. These trust funds were created in the 1980s after companies exposed workers to asbestos and filed Chapter 11 bankruptcy to avoid liability.

Typically each trust fund assigns a specific schedule of value to different kinds of asbestos-related ailments with the more serious conditions being more expensive than others. Each trust also has a percentage of payment which is the amount of the total claim they'll pay out. Asbestos lawyers assist victims in filing claims with multiple asbestos trust funds to maximize their compensation.

It is essential to make an asbestos trust fund claim as soon as you can after diagnosis to ensure compensation is paid in an efficient manner. The timeframe for filing a claim varies depending on the case, but most victims receive their payouts within 90 days of filing their claim. Certain victims are eligible for expedited review, which permits them to receive a fixed amount of compensation that is based on the asbestos company's established guidelines.

The average mesothelioma trust fund payout is $1 million or more. The exact amount depends on the asbestos companies involved in each claim and the trust's percentage payment.
